    I’m putting my R53 up for sale. I live in Memphis so I am pretty sure none of you live close enough to be interested but just Incase I decided to post it here. It’s not pristine but it’s not bad ether. It has an airbag light on due to the front left airbag, the one on the A pillar. The check engine light is on due to the cat being gutted. I may put a new cat on it. I have changed the oil every 3000 miles.

    mods; 17% pulley, cold air intake, ATI crank pulley, Kone yellows, Eibach springs, braided brake lines, adjustable rear control arms, adjustable camber plats.

    Asking $3000.
